High Throughput Quantification of Quaternary Ammonium Cations in Food Simulants by Flow-Injection Mass Spectrometry

Journal of AOAC International
Longjiao YuJoseph E Jablonski

Abstract

Background: A flow-injection MS (FI/MS) method was evaluated for the quantitation of quaternary ammonium cations (QACs) in simple food simulants. Methods: The calibration standard was dimethyldioctadecyl ammonium ion (C18-C18), and the internal standard was benzyldimethylhexadecyl (BDMHD) ammonium ion. Calibration standards based on the C18-C18 ion were prepared in ethanol with a range of 5 to 500 ppb and contained 100 ppb BDMHD. The mobile phase was 90 + 10 (v/v) acetonitrile-5 mM aqueous ammonium acetate and flowed directly into an electrospray source of the mass spectrometer. Detection was accomplished by single ion recording (SIR) in positive mode. Results: Calibration curves were linear with coefficients of determination above 0.995, and the LOQ was 5 ppb. Recoveries of four QACs derived from Arquad 2HT-75, a commercially available surfactant, were measured in common food simulants: ethanol, water, 10% (v/v) ethanol in water, and 3% (v/v) aqueous acetic acid. A solvent exchange procedure was employed for the three aqueous solvents, which included complete evaporation of the sample followed by reconstitution in ethanol prior to injection.
